POLICE are appealing for help in identifying the owners of three off-road motorbikes, which have been recovered along with helmets and boots, during an investigation.
Two of the vehicles are orange and branded KTM, with the third a white Husqvarna motorbike.
The helmets and boots are LS2, Fox, Alpinestar, Gaerne and Wulf branded.
DS Walker, from East Lothian, said: "Officers are currently following a positive line of enquiry in connection with the thefts.
“I would encourage anyone who may have had their off-road motor bike stolen to report it to the police.”
“Anyone who may be the owner of these motor bikes or the equipment, is urged to get in touch with us, so it can be returned.”
Anyone with information should contact Police Scotland on 101, quoting incident number 1979 of September 4.
